Minimization of Quantization Noise Amplification in Biorthogonal Subband Coders.

Abstract
- Quantization noise amplification (QNA) restricts the coding gain (CG) in biorthogonal subband coders. Here, a coloring filter is Introduced to color the quantization noise. The optimal coloring filter eliminating/minimizing QNA, with or without order re- striction, is found for a given finite-impulse response filter bank (FB). An efficient implementation of the coloring filter is proposed. With the coloring filter, the optimal biorthogonal ideal YB becomes the full whitening coder achieving maximum possible CG. Results verify, the CG improvement due to coloring for existing FEs.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
